If you are not using the WX intake, grind the boss behind the Throttle flat
and drill and tap holes for the sensor - this will duplicate the same way
the urq has the sensor mounted. I recommend using the WX intake as it will
facilitate plumbing the intercooler better and fits EFI fuel rail better.
I think you will do better with the later oil cooler as it is less
convoluted and fits better - just need to find the right fittings. I'm
still working on that myself and currently have a bypass in place.
